1
0
mirror of https://github.com/phpbb/phpbb.git synced 2025-05-29 02:29:21 +02:00

[ticket/12684] Fix a few mistakes and clean it up

PHPBB3-12684
This commit is contained in:
Matt Friedman 2016-02-29 16:52:17 -08:00
parent 97c6cce687
commit e905c6226d

View File

@ -82,10 +82,30 @@ class add extends \phpbb\console\command\command
$this
->setName('user:add')
->setDescription($this->language->lang('CLI_DESCRIPTION_USER_ADD'))
->addOption('username', null, InputOption::VALUE_REQUIRED, $this->language->lang('CLI_DESCRIPTION_USER_ADD_OPTION_USERNAME'))
->addOption('password', null, InputOption::VALUE_REQUIRED, $this->language->lang('CLI_DESCRIPTION_USER_ADD_OPTION_PASSWORD'))
->addOption('email', null, InputOption::VALUE_REQUIRED, $this->language->lang('CLI_DESCRIPTION_USER_ADD_OPTION_EMAIL'))
->addOption('send-email', null, InputOption::VALUE_NONE, $this->language->lang('CLI_CONFIG_PRINT_WITHOUT_NEWLINE'))
->addOption(
'username',
null,
InputOption::VALUE_REQUIRED,
$this->language->lang('CLI_DESCRIPTION_USER_ADD_OPTION_USERNAME')
)
->addOption(
'password',
null,
InputOption::VALUE_REQUIRED,
$this->language->lang('CLI_DESCRIPTION_USER_ADD_OPTION_PASSWORD')
)
->addOption(
'email',
null,
InputOption::VALUE_REQUIRED,
$this->language->lang('CLI_DESCRIPTION_USER_ADD_OPTION_EMAIL')
)
->addOption(
'send-email',
null,
InputOption::VALUE_NONE,
$this->language->lang('CLI_DESCRIPTION_USER_ADD_OPTION_NOTIFY')
)
;
}
@ -271,13 +291,9 @@ class add extends \phpbb\console\command\command
}
$messenger = new \messenger(false);
$messenger->template($email_template, $this->user->lang_name);
$messenger->to($data['email'], $data['username']);
$messenger->anti_abuse_headers($this->config, $this->user);
$messenger->assign_vars(array(
'WELCOME_MSG' => htmlspecialchars_decode($this->language->lang('WELCOME_SUBJECT', $this->config['sitename'])),
'USERNAME' => htmlspecialchars_decode($data['username']),